## Tuning

Before cutting a release of the Quillport scanner integration, verify the decode timing parameters against the target hardware. The handheld units from the Marrowick line buffer scan events differently than the fixed-mount readers, so debounce and timeout values must match the deployed fleet. Misconfigured timing is the leading cause of duplicate-scan reports in the field. The defaults we ship are listed below.

limits module of bahap-yaweg:
BUDGETS = {
    "praion": 741,
    "istax": 629,
    "holdor": 926,
    "ulaion": 219,
    "gorwyn": 412,
}

## Canary Gating — Driftwell Deploys

Every Driftwell release goes through a canary stage before full rollout. The gate watches error rate, p99 latency, and saturation against the stable cohort for a fixed observation window. If any metric breaches its threshold, rollout halts automatically and the canary is drained; promotion otherwise proceeds without manual approval. New team members should not override gates without a lead. The gating thresholds currently in force are below.

config for bafof-yadup:
[raldor]
team = druys
access_code = ac_de306a
host = raldor.zemvarworks.local
port = 9000
owner = wendor.julir
peer = belael.halixstack.local

Subject: DR drill — Graphlace visualizer

Team: Thursday's drill failed over the Graphlace dependency-graph visualizer to the Kestrel region. Render cache rebuilt cleanly; edge resolution took 12 minutes, acceptable. One gap: the snapshot archive on the standby is encrypted and the automated unsealer wasn't provisioned there. Maintainers restoring manually must unseal it by hand. Enter the archive recovery passphrase, recorded immediately below.

strongbox words: ulawyn-holir-druion-druox-sorvan-weneth

## Changed defaults

Heads up: the Ledgerline tax-rate lookup cache now defaults to a 15-minute TTL instead of 24 hours. Turns out rates in the Veldt County sandbox were going stale mid-demo, which was embarrassing. Eviction is now LRU rather than FIFO, and the cache warms on boot. If you're reviewing, check that nothing hardcodes the old TTL. The new defaults land as follows.

deployment values, bajop-taweg:
holwyn:
  log_level: debug
  metrics_host: metrics.holwyn.zemvarsys.internal
  pool_size: 32